I have had this printer for about 6 months and have been very happy
with it. I previously had the HP 970cxi and though it was build better
than the 5550 (quieter and smoother), the output from the 5550 is
better. I love the duplexer function (which came with the 970 but is
an option on the 5550). After some quick research, the ink/page cost
is in the middle of the pack. I understand that Canon is cheaper in
that regard but Lexmark is more expensive.

I don't like having the Photo cartridge option (as if it cannot do its
best without this third cartridge) but the image quality from the 5550
without it has been great and maybe it is only needed if you do a
quasi-professional level of printing.

I am stuck with HP in that Canon and Epson top-feed their paper and I
need the bottom feed that HP provides. Good thing that I have been
happy with the printer. I am about to embark on my first refill
project but everyone assures me that I should not have any major
issues (other than the learning curve).

I have a 5550. It's a nice machine, replacing a 932c (which now lives with
my soon-to-be sister-in-law). You can change out the black 56 cart for the
58 photo cart which pairs with the 57 tri-color cart for 6-color photo
printing (PhotoREt IV). With just the 56 black and 57 color carts it prints
in older PhotoREt III mode, which is visibly inferior to the new 6-color
printing...especially in skin tones. It's amazing.

I just leave the 56 and 57 in, and change to the 58 when I want to print a
photo. The 56 black cart gives excellent results on both multi-purpose and
premium inkjet papers, rendering razor-sharp text.

I would definitely pick the 5550 over the Lex Z45...it's a noticeably
flimsier machine than the HP, it feels like a toy. The HP's a lot more
robust (though the new HP's aren't the indestructable tanks the earlier ones
were).
